Trinity CofE High School Overview
Trinity CofE High School is a secondary & 6th form school located in Manchester and reports to the local authority of Manchester.
Trinity CofE High School is a mixed gender school that caters to students aged from 11 to 19 years old and it has a Church of England religious affiliation
Currently the school is oversubscribed as it has an official capacity of 1500 students but currently enrols 1510 pupils across all class years. This can generally mean that all applications to this school stand a much weaker chance of being accepted due to already being over capacity.
Trinity CofE High School students range across many different ethnicities with African being the predominant ethnicity, accounting for 37.0% of all current students. English as a 1st language accounts for 38.1% of students at the school.
35.1% of all students at the school qualify for free school meals and 0% of Trinity CofE High School pupils are classed as SEN students who have a range of special educational needs.
